The expression represents a playful, often lighthearted, method employed to assess the compatibility or potential romantic interest between two individuals. It frequently involves inputting names, birthdates, or other personal details into a programmed script or online tool, which then generates a percentage or score, ostensibly indicating the degree of “crush” potential. For example, providing the names “Person A” and “Person B” to such a tool might result in an output of “78%,” suggesting a relatively high degree of compatibility, according to the algorithm.
The appeal of such applications lies in their entertainment value and the human tendency to seek patterns and validation in social interactions. While lacking any scientific basis, these tools provide a harmless and amusing way to explore the dynamics of interpersonal attraction. Their origins can be traced back to simple, often manually performed, methods of assessing compatibility, which have evolved into more sophisticated, digitally-driven forms.

2. Algorithm variability
The operational logic underpinning compatibility evaluation tools, such as those represented by the term “3 4 crush calculator,” exhibits significant variance. This algorithmic diversity directly influences the output, shaping the perceived degree of compatibility. The absence of standardized methodologies results in disparate outcomes even with identical input data.
-
Methodological Disparity
The internal logic used to process input data varies widely among different compatibility assessment tools. Some algorithms may rely on simple character-based matching, while others incorporate numerical conversions, date comparisons, or pseudo-random number generators. This methodological disparity introduces an element of unpredictability, meaning the same names or birthdates entered into different tools can yield substantially different results. Such variability undermines any claim of objective assessment.
-
Input Parameter Weighting
Algorithms assign varying degrees of significance to different input parameters. A tool might prioritize name length or the number of shared letters, while another could focus on numerical attributes derived from birthdates. The relative weighting of these parameters affects the final output, and users are rarely informed about the specific criteria employed. This opacity further reduces the utility of the generated scores as reliable indicators of compatibility.

3. Data input methods
The process of providing data to compatibility assessment tools, exemplified by “3 4 crush calculator,” significantly influences the outcome. The selection and format of input data directly determine the generated compatibility score. These methods lack standardization, resulting in inconsistencies across different platforms.
-
Name Entry Formats
Different calculators handle name entries with varying degrees of sensitivity. Some require full names, while others accept nicknames or abbreviations. This inconsistency in acceptance criteria affects the data processed, altering the final score. An example includes tools where Robert and Bob produce differing results, highlighting the sensitivity to specific name variations.
-
Birthdate Specifications
Birthdate input methods also introduce variability. Calculators may request data in different formats (MM/DD/YYYY, DD/MM/YYYY, YYYY/MM/DD), and some may include the year, while others only consider month and day. The presence or absence of the year component influences the numerical relationships calculated, thus affecting the outcome. Some tools may interpret the same numerical value differently based on the format used.
-
Customized Questionnaires
More advanced tools employ questionnaires to gather personality traits or preferences. The format of these questions, ranging from multiple-choice to open-ended, affects the type of data collected. The design of the questions and the available response options introduce inherent biases. A multiple-choice question on preferred leisure activities, for instance, constrains the possible responses, leading to a less nuanced and potentially skewed assessment of compatibility.
-
Data Validation Protocols
The presence or absence of data validation significantly impacts results. Some tools lack robust validation protocols, allowing for the entry of nonsensical or incomplete data. Other calculators incorporate validation checks to ensure data integrity. For example, if one enters “February 30th”, a calculator without validation might process the date as-is, whereas a validated one would prompt an error or automatically correct the entry. This discrepancy directly affects the calculation and resulting score.

5. Compatibility metrics
The numerical phrase “3 4 crush calculator,” and similar online applications, function by employing a rudimentary form of compatibility metrics. These metrics, however simplistic, are the core algorithms driving the output, typically expressed as a percentage or a numerical score. The nature of these metrics, even in their basic form, determines the outcome presented to the user, establishing a cause-and-effect relationship: input data processed through chosen metrics yields a perceived compatibility score. The significance of these metrics, however flawed, resides in their capacity to transform abstract notions of interpersonal connection into quantifiable, albeit unsubstantiated, results. For example, a basic metric might assign numerical values to letters in names and then calculate the difference, interpreting a smaller difference as higher compatibility. The importance of these metrics lies in their foundational role in generating the “crush” score, even if the metrics themselves lack any scientifically sound base.
The practical application of these compatibility metrics extends to various online platforms, ranging from basic website scripts to social media applications. These tools often present the user with a simplified interface, concealing the underlying metrics and algorithm. For instance, a user might input two names and receive a compatibility score without being informed that the calculation is based solely on the number of shared letters or the numerical values assigned to those letters. Furthermore, the application of these metrics is often accompanied by visual representations, such as hearts or progress bars, further enhancing the perception of a measurable compatibility.
